Bears News: Darnell Wright, Andrew Billings, and Terell Smith Left Wednesday’s Practice
Per Adam Hoge of CHGO Bears, Darnell Wright, Andrew Billings, and Terell Smith all got hurt in Wednesday’s practice and had to leave.

This isn’t great news surrounding Wright. He returned to the practice field on Tuesday after he missed the previous three with an undisclosed injury. The 22-year-old was seen stepping away during the team’s first 11-on-11 period and was replaced by Larry Borom.

One thing that makes this a cause for concern is that Nicholas Moreano said Wright, “looked like he was in pain for the last two snaps.”

Although the exact injury hasn’t been revealed, it makes you think that he may not been healed from the one that kept him out earlier in camp.

This injury also affects Caleb Williams’ preseason plans. Matt Eberflus made it known that the health of the offensive line will determine the quarterback’s playing time.

With Wright most likely missing Saturday’s practice against the Buffalo Bills, the plan for Williams may be up in the air.
